Employers May Continue to Provide Leave and Receive Tax Reimbursement Through March 31, 2021

Writer's picture: LawExchange InternationalLawExchange International

Both the Emergency Paid Sick Leave Act (EPSLA) and Emergency Family and Medical Leave Expansion Act (EFMLEA) were temporary measures that expired on December 31, 2020, and as a result, employees are no longer entitled to additional leave under those statutes. However, the Consolidated Appropriations Act, 2021 extended the employer tax credits for leave voluntarily provided to employees under the EPSLA and EFMLEA until March 31, 2021.
